The Ultimate Guide To pet shop dubai hills mall
Clients may well conveniently shop in-store or online at Pet’s Delight because it has various outlets through the entire United Arab Emirates. The corporation is renowned for its prime-notch customer guidance and properly-knowledgeable workforce who're generally available to support pet owners with their wants.Pets are guaranteed to acquire Skill